C#实现的监控画面管理系统开发主要包括以下几个步骤:
1. 设计系统架构:首先,我们需要设计一个合适的系统架构,包括前端界面、后端服务和数据库等。前端界面用于展示监控画面,后端服务用于处理用户请求和数据存储,数据库用于存储监控画面的数据。
2. 创建数据库表:根据系统架构设计,我们需要创建相应的数据库表来存储监控画面的数据。例如,我们可以创建一个名为"monitor_pictures"的表,用于存储监控画面的ID、名称、描述等信息。
3. 编写前端代码:前端代码主要包括HTML页面和JavaScript脚本。HTML页面用于展示监控画面,JavaScript脚本用于处理用户操作和数据交互。
4. 编写后端代码:后端代码主要包括C#类和方法。C#类用于封装业务逻辑,方法用于处理用户请求和数据存储。例如,我们可以创建一个名为"MonitorPictureManager"的类,其中包含一个名为"AddMonitorPicture"的方法,用于添加新的监控画面。
5. 实现功能模块:根据系统需求,我们需要实现一些功能模块,如添加监控画面、删除监控画面、修改监控画面等。这些功能可以通过调用后端代码来实现。
6. 测试系统:在开发过程中,我们需要不断进行测试,确保系统的稳定性和性能。测试内容包括功能测试、性能测试和安全测试等。
7. 部署上线:在测试通过后,我们可以将系统部署到服务器上,供用户使用。
以下是一个简单的示例代码,展示了如何在C#中实现添加监控画面的功能:
```csharp
public class MonitorPictureManager
{
private List
public void AddMonitorPicture(string pictureId, string pictureName, string description)
{
MonitorPicture monitorPicture = new MonitorPicture()
{
Id = pictureId,
Name = pictureName,
Description = description
};
monitorPictures.Add(monitorPicture);
}
}
public class MonitorPicture
{
public string Id { get; set; }
public string Name { get; set; }
public string Description { get; set; }
}
```
在这个示例中,我们定义了一个名为"MonitorPictureManager"的类,其中包含一个名为"AddMonitorPicture"的方法。这个方法接收三个参数:pictureId(监控画面的ID)、pictureName(监控画面的名称)和description(监控画面的描述)。然后,我们创建一个新的MonitorPicture对象,并将其添加到monitorPictures列表中。